Despite the bearish backdrop of the entire crypto industry, the total stablecoin supply has reached $180 billion, a surge of $9.5 billion in the last 30 days. Crypto research firms Arcane Research and CryptoRank confirmed that the stablecoin supply reached the $180 billion milestone. Stablecoin continues to outpace the rest of the market in terms of growth, up 6% in the last 30 days. USDT is the world's largest stablecoin with a 44 percent market share, but stagnated throughout last year, Arcane Research said. usdc is accelerating, and if USDC and USDT continue to grow at a similar rate through 2022, usdc will become the largest stablecoin by market capitalization at the end of May.
